Buying LOST MARY safely as an adult 21+
Vaping products are for adults 21 and older, full stop. In the United States, the federal Tobacco 21 law sets the minimum purchase age at 21 nationwide, and reputable retailers verify age at the point of sale — both in store and online. If a seller does not check age, treat that as a red flag worth heeding.
It is also worth being clear-eyed about the product itself. Nicotine is an addictive chemical, and vaping is not a proven method to quit smoking. For authoritative, non-commercial health information on e-cigarettes and disposables, see the U.S. Food and Drug Administration's guidance on vapes and electronic nicotine delivery systems. If you have questions about nicotine use or quitting, the best step is a conversation with a qualified healthcare professional rather than advice from a forum.
Nicotine strength: what to look for
One of the most important choices with any disposable is nicotine strength, and it is easy to overlook amid the flavor talk. Most disposables sold in the United States use nicotine-salt formulations, which deliver nicotine more smoothly and at higher concentrations than older freebase liquids. That smoothness is convenient, but it also makes it easy to consume more nicotine than you realize.
Strength is usually printed as a percentage or in milligrams per millilitre. Lower figures suit lighter or occasional users, while higher figures target heavier former-smokers. If you are unsure, starting lower is the more cautious path — you can adjust upward, but a dependence that builds quickly at high strengths is harder to walk back. Whatever the label on a device says, treat the number as meaningful rather than decorative.
Getting the most from a disposable device
A few simple habits improve the experience with any disposable. Store the device at room temperature and out of direct sun, since heat can affect both the battery and the flavor. Take steady, unhurried draws rather than rapid chain puffs, which can lead to a burnt taste as the wick struggles to keep up.
Disposal deserves thought too. Single-use vapes contain a battery and should not simply go in household trash where local rules say otherwise; many regions ask that they be taken to an e-waste or battery drop-off point. Checking your local guidance is a small step that reduces the environmental downside the community rightly raises.
